Top Locations for Family Fun in Den Haag
- Madurodam: This miniature park is a favorite among families. It features detailed replicas of renowned Dutch landmarks and offers interactive exhibits that entertain and educate.
- Sea Life Scheveningen: Perfect for maritime enthusiasts, this aquarium showcases a variety of marine life and provides educational insights into ocean conservation.
- Holland Casino: While primarily an adult venue, certain family-friendly events make occasional appearances, perfect for older teens interested in games.
- Gemeentemuseum: Known for its striking architecture and impressive collection of modern art, this museum frequently hosts family-oriented workshops and exhibitions.
- Clingendael Park: Ideal for picnics and leisurely strolls, this park also features a playground, making it a great option for families with young kids.
- Het Binnenhof: Explore the political heart of the Netherlands; guided tours often cater to families, revealing the fascinating history of this iconic building.
- Stadsboerderij: A city farm that offers insights into rural life, where children can interact with farm animals and learn about sustainability.
- Escher in Het Paleis: This museum dedicated to the works of M.C. Escher introduces children to fascinating optical illusions through interactive displays.
- De Hoge Veluwe National Park: Just a short drive from Den Haag, this vast national park offers outdoor activities such as biking and hiking.
- Scheveningen Beach: Enjoy a day at the beach with various water sports, seaside cafes, and a vibrant boardwalk perfect for family fun.

Must-Visit Museums in Den Haag
The city is home to various museums that cater to family audiences. The Mauritshuis showcases masterpieces from Dutch Golden Age painters, while the Haags Historisch Museum provides insight into the city’s past. Both museums frequently host family-friendly events and workshops that encourage participation from children.

Beautiful Parks and Gardens to Explore
Den Haag is adorned with numerous parks and gardens, perfect for family exploration. Westbroekpark is particularly appealing, featuring botanical gardens, a pond for boating, and extensive walking paths that encourage family discovery. Similarly, Vredespaviljoen in Clingendael Park offers family-friendly pathways and picnicking areas, making it a tranquil retreat in the heart of the city.
